'Andy in the Archives:' RICO

All Of It with Alison Stewart | Sep 11, 2019

For this week’s “Andy in the Archives” segment, we’re speaking with Andy Lanset, director of NYPR’s archives, about how the tobacco industry violated the Racketeer Influenced and Corrupt Organizations Act, also known as RICO, 20 years ago.

This is a follow up segment to last week's segment regarding Juul and other e-cigarette and vaping companies, including one lawsuit which alleges that Juul and Philip Morris violated RICO in how they marketed their products. We’re taking a look at how the 1999 case against big tobacco came to be, as well as a dive into exactly what RICO is and other ways that it’s been used.
